    Description / Table of Contents: Transition Metal Carbyne Complexes, XIII: Syntheses and Properties of mer-Tricarbonylhalogeno(methylcarbyne)(timethylphosphine or -arsine, -stibine)chromium Complexescis-Tetracarbonyl(methoxymethylcarbene)(trimethylphosphine or -arsine, -stibine)chromium(0) complexes react with boron trihalides BX3 (X = Cl, Br, I) under splitting off of the methoxy group and substitution of a CO ligand by a halide ion. In the resulting carbyne complexes the CO groups are meridionally arranged. The halogen atom is trans-positioned to the carbyne ligand. The spectroscopic data of the new compounds are discussed.

    Description / Table of Contents: Transition Metal Carbene Complexes, CV. Pentacarbonyl[alkoxy(triphenylsilyl)carbene]- and Pentacarbonyl[dimethylamino(triphenylsilyl)-carbene]chromium, -molybdenum, -tungstenHexacarbonylchromium, -molybdenum, or -tungsten react with triphenylsilyllithium and subsequently with alkylating agents, e. g., trimethyl- and triethyloxonium tetrafluoroborate, or methyl fluorosulfonate, to yield the pentacarbonyl[alkoxy(triphenylsilyl)carbene] complexes (CO)5MC-(OR)Si(C6H5)3 (M=Cr, Mo, W; R=CH3, C2H5) (1-6). Their aminolysis with dimethylamine leads to the corresponding pentacarbonyl[dimethylamino(triphenylsilyl)carbene] complexes (CO)5MC[N(CH3)2]Si(C6H5)3 (M=Cr, Mo, W) (7-9). Properties and spectroscopic investigations of the partly thermolabile compounds are reported. X-ray structure analyses of (CO)5MC(OC2H5)Si(C6H5)3 (M=Cr, Mo) prove the very short M—Ccarbene bond lengths of 200 ± 2 pm (M=Cr) and 215 ± 2 pm (M=Mo).

    Description / Table of Contents: Transition Metal Carbyne Complexes, XXVII. Dicarbonyl(π-cyclopentadienyl)carbyne Complexes of Tungstentrans-Bromotetracarbonylcarbyne complexes Br(CO)4 WCR [R = C6H5; C6H4CH3-(4); C6H4OCH3-(4); C6H2(CH3)3-(2,4,6); C6H3-3-Br-4-OCH3; C5H4FeC5H5; N(C2H5)2] react with cyclopentadienyl sodium, with substitution of the halogen ligand and additional elimination of two CO groups, to form dicarbonyl(π-cyclopentadienyl)carbyne complexes of tungsten of the general formula π-C5H5(CO)2 WCR (1-7). Spectroscopic and physicochemical investigations of the latter as well as an X-ray analysis of π-C5H5(CO)2 WCC6H4CH3-(4) are reported.

    Description / Table of Contents: Transition Metal Carbene Complexes, CVII. Synthesis of Pentacarbonylalkylchromates( - I) and -tungstates( - I)Pentacarbonyl(methoxyphenylcarbene)chromium(0) and -tungsten(0) react with methyl as well as phenyllithium at low temperatures to give lithium pentacarbonylalkylmetalates( - I) 1-4. Treatment of these complexes with bis(triphenylphosphine)iminium chloride yields bis(triphenyl-phosphine)iminium pentacarbonylchlorochromate(0) (5) as well as bis(triphenylphosphine)-iminium alkylpentacarbonyltungstates( - I) 6, 7. The structures of the new compounds are established by spectroscopic investigations.

    Description / Table of Contents: Transition Metal Carbyne Complexes, XXXVI. Nucleophilic Substitution on trans-Tetracarbonyl(organylcarbyne)(tetrafluoroborato) Complexes of Chromium and Tungsten with Triphenylphosphine, Cyanide and ThiocyanatePentacarbonyl[methoxy(phenyl)carbene]- and -[methoxy(methyl)carbene]tungsten(0) (1a, b) react in boron trifluoride dimethyletherate in the presence of a large excess of BF3 to form trans- (BF4)(CO)4WCR complexes (2a, b). In these two tungsten complexes 2a, b as well as in the analogous chromium complex mer-(BF4)(CO)3[P(CH3)3]CrCCH3 (4) the BF4 ligand is displaced easily by nucleophilic reagents. With thiocyanate, cyanide, and triphenylphosphine the corresponding neutral trans-isothiocyanato (6a, b) and trans-cyano complexes (7) as well as the cationic trans-(organylcarbyne)(triphenylphosphine)metal complexes (3, 5) are obtained similarly at low temperatures.

    Description / Table of Contents: Transition Metal Carbyne Complexes, IX: Reaction of Pentacarbonyl(hydroxyorganylcarbene)tungsten Complexes with Dicyclohexylcarbodiimide (DCCD) to Form Binuclear Carbene Carbyne ComplexesPentacarbonyl(hydroxyorganylcarbene)tungsten complexes react with dicyclohexylcarbodiimide (DCCD) to yield the binuclear carbene carbyne complexes 2a-d and 3 by intermolecular elimination of water and substitution of the trans-Co-ligand by an acylpentacarbonylmetallate group. The constitution of the carbene carbyne complexes is elucidated by their i. r., 1H n. m. r., and 13C. n. m. r. spectra and reactions with tetraalkylammonium halides, which produce trans-tetracarbonylhalogeno(organylcarbyne)tungsten complexes and tetraalkylammonium acylpentacarbonylmetallates.

    Description / Table of Contents: Transition metal Carbene Complexes, LXXXIV: Synthesis and Isomerisation of Arsine- and Stibine-substituted cis and trans- Tetracarbonyl (carbene)Complexes and Syntheses of Pentacarbonyl (trialkylbismuthine)Complexes of Chromium(0)(CO)5CrC(OCH3)CH3 reacts thermally in the temperature range of 60--80°C as well as photochemically at room temperature with arsines and stibines YR3 (Y = As, Sb; R = CH3, C2H5, C6H5c-C6H11 mainly under splitting off of a CO-group to give cis and trans-tetracarbonyl (carbene) complexes. Tertiary bismuthines, however, do not react under CO-substitution. In some cases (R = CH3, C2H5, c-C6H11) pentacarbonyl(bismuthine) complexes can be isolated. I. r., 1H n. m. r., 13C n. m. r., and mass spectra of the new compounds as well as the isomerisation of the cis-and trans-tetracarbonyl(carbene)complexes are discussed.

    Description / Table of Contents: Transition Metal Carbyne Complexes, XVII. Ring-substituted trans-Bromotetracarbonyl(phenylcarbyne) Complexes of Chromium and TungstenThe preparation and spectroscopic properties of a series of ring-substituted trans-bromotetra-carbonyl(phenylcarbyne) complexes Br(CO)4MCR [M = Cr, W; R = C6H4N(CH3)2-(p), C6H4CH3-(p), C6H4OCH3-(p), C6H2(CH3)3-(2,4,6), C6H4CF3-(p), C6H4C6H5-(o), C6H3Cl2-(2,6), C6Cl5] are described. The influence of the substituents on the vCO absorptions and on the 13C n. m. r. signals is discussed. The X-ray structure analysis of trans-Br(CO)4CrCC6H4CF3-(p) reveals the extremely short Cr—Ccarbyne bond length of 168 ± 2 pm.

    Description / Table of Contents: Transition Metal Carbene Complexes, XCIII. Pentacarbonyl(diarylcarbene) Complexes of Chromium(0) and Tungsten(0)Pentacarbonyl(arylmethoxycarbene) complexes of chromium(0) and tungsten(0) react with aryllithium compounds at low temperatures to give addition products 1, which on treatment with silicagel/pentane produce pentacarbonyl(diarylcarbene)chromium(0) 2-7, 14-16, and -tungsten(0) 8-13, 17-19. The structures of the diamagnetic, partially very thermolabile compounds were established by analyses, i. r., 1H n. m. r., 13C n. m. r., and mass spectra as well as by an X-ray structure analysis of 16.
